EU-Russia: mutual energy relations
Bezrodná, Ksenija ; Vošta, Milan (advisor) ; Kašpar, Václav (referee)
Depleting fossil fuel reserves in EU and energy consumption growth lead to the fact that the European Union is becoming increasingly dependent on energy imports. The most important energy partner of the EU is Russia which delivers the biggest volumes of oil and natural gas to european countries. High rate of energy dependency on Russia is - especially in the context of gas crisis - perceived as a threat to EU energy security and it is necessary to deal with it immediately. The aims of the European Union policy on energy are to achieve higher territorial diversification of fossil fuel suppliers and transit countries and diversification of the EU energy mix, to promote renewable forms of energy and to establish common energy market to ensure solidarity among EU member states. European Union also should learn how to act as "one actor" and "one voice" on energy relations with Russia because that could help to ensure better negotiation position and to become a sovereign partner in mutual energy relations with Russia.
The dependence of Chinese and Indian economy on mineral and energy imports
Bayerová, Zuzana ; Kašpar, Václav (advisor) ; Vošta, Milan (referee)
The aim of the diploma thesis is to analyze People's Republic of China and India from the point of view of their mineral and energy dependence, where mineral means the necessity to import raw materials for the industry, while energy corresponds to imports of energy resources, namely coal, oil and natural gas. The secondary aim is so called 3C-Analysis (Comparison, Competition, Cooperation), which compares these two economies and evaluates their mutual relationships. The thesis is divided into three main parts - China, India, 3C-Analysis. The subchapters focuse on partial analysis, which are the definition of strategic minerals based on the key industrial branches, the determination of causes of mineral resources dependence and problems outcoming from current structure of energy imports, as well as the analysis and evaluation of the steps leading to the dependence elimination. The text also contains information about the situation in industrial and energy sector of both countries and basic data of raw materials production, reserves, consumption and imports.
Energy policy of the EU - Nuclear power in Europe
Kovácsik, Miroslav ; Žamberský, Pavel (advisor) ; Vošta, Milan (referee)
The events of the recent past in the energy department in Europe have shown how big is it's dependency on import of the primary energy resources. In the long run it is obvious that a high dependency on import of resources with the increasing demand of the population will not be able to provide Europe with so much needed easy accessible and reasonably priced energy. The integration process in Europe lasts more than fifty years now but energy policy is even after the ratification of the Lisbon treaty in controll of the national parlaments of member countries. Even though the options and posibilitie of the countries differ in the long run a closer cooperation is mandatory. The thesis is about the united energy policy in Europe and the development it went through since the beginning of the integration process in the fifties of last century. I will describe the main events that formed it as well as the main resources of energy production in the EU. I will explain the term energy security and in the end I will write about nuclear power that is today a vary efficient but after the events of Fukushima also controversial alternative of energy independence.
